Active Vocabulary Practice
This is a good description of what happens when a group of students are engaged in learning and practicing vocabulary today. Acting as a team helps build classroom community and promotes positive academic risk taking. Students who are part of a vocabulary community get excited about words and want to make them their own. They help each other learn and cheer each other on. It becomes socially acceptable to achieve academic success.
In Word Nerds: Teaching all students to learn and love vocabulary, you can learn about the following activities to promote team building and learning vocabulary:
Scramble
Counting Dude, Bragging Dude
Word Charades
Vocabulary Rap
Chain Link
